Details for: MILLER, William Beckford

Name: MILLER, William Beckford
County: London
Town: London
Address(es): 5 Old Bond St. 50 Albermarle St. 49 Albermarle St
Book Trades: Bookseller, Publisher, Stationer, Publisher (music), Music seller
Non-Book Trade: Not known
Trading Dates: 1787 - 1812 (date of selling business)
Biographical Dates: 1769 (date of birth) - 1844 (date of death)
Notes: Son of Thomas Miller of Bungay. A skilled artist. Entered Hookham's publishing hse in 1787. Set up on own in 1790. Bookseller to Duke of Clarence [HOLDEN02] Bus bought by John Murray II in 1812
